Responsibilities

  • Plan, coordinate, and manage construction projects from start to finish.
  • Ensure all projects adhere to established timelines and budgets.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ders, subcontractors, and suppliers to maintain project flow.
  • Oversee compliance with safety regulations and quality standards.
  • Prepare and present progress reports to stakeholders.
  • Resolve any issues or conflicts that arise during the construction process.
  • Monitor project costs and make adjustments to meet financial goals.
  • Maintain clear communication with all team members and clients.
